Simple Sentences (Independent sentence): The sentences contain a subject and a verb. e.g I am teacher so I is subject and am is verb.
Compound Sentences: The sentence which contain two or more independent sentences and these sentences are connected by conjunction. We always put comma before conjunction.
e.g I am a teacher. My wife is lawyer so it will be I am a teacher, and my wife a lawyer.
Complex Sentence: The sentence which contains one dependent clause and other dependent clause.
e.g When i got home from work yesterday this looks like dependent clause so
When i got home from work yesterday, I watched TV for an hour.
Now it looks complete sentence after adding independent clause I watched TV for an hour.
